Critical Discharge Parameters
- Cut-off voltage: 2.5V-3.0V per cell
- Maximum discharge rate: Varies by chemistry (LiFePO4 vs NMC)
- Temperature range: 0°C to 45°C (32°F to 113°F)

Safety First: Discharge Protocols
- Use certified battery management systems (BMS)
- Monitor cell balancing during discharge
- Implement emergency shutdown triggers
Did you know? Over-discharged lithium batteries can become reversed polarity cells - essentially turning into potential fire hazards.
FAQ Section
Can I recover over-discharged batteries?
Partial recovery is possible using specialized chargers, but capacity will be permanently reduced by 15-40%.
